An End-to-End SAP Scenario Based on the SMP Object API

The following short videos walk through the process of implementing, deploying and running an SAP based mobile business solution from beginning to the end using the SMP Object API. The tutorials are based on the standard SAP Flight Application Demo included in most SAP installations and describes an Object API based flight booking client application that enables users to make reservations and manage their bookings using a mobile device.

 

 

Create a Connection and Data Model from SAP BAPIs/RFCs

This tutorial showcases how to create a mobile application and setup the connection to the SAP Server, how to define a basic data model with mobile business objects and relationships and how to create MBO operations from BAPIs/RFCs

 

Implementing Caching Strategies

The topics discussed in this tutorial include how to design MBOs to efficiently load data from back end systems, caching strategies and their implications for loading data from back end systems and some guidelines for choosing the correct cache group policy.

 

Implementing Synchronization Patterns

This tutorial discusses how to design MBOs to enable efficiently synchronization between a device and SMP and some common synchronization patterns for device and SMP data exchange.

 

Generate Object API Code for Native Applications

This tutorial covers how to generate Object API code from the MBO data model for Android, iOS and WinMobile apps, some of the key files and API methods generated.

 

Publish an MBO Package to the SMP Server

This tutorial demonstrates how to deploy a single mobile application project, some of the key artifacts generated and available in SCC as part of the package deployment and how to create deployment packages and profiles for reusability, package bundling multi-server deployment

 

Creating a Mobile Application that Synchronizes with a SAP EIS

This tutorial describes some of the MBO best practices, caching strategies and synchronization patterns used for the Flight Booking Android application, how to implement in SMP WorkSpace (or IDE of choice) the user interface and business logic that invokes the Object API and how to deploy the client to a simulator or physical device to run the application that invokes MBO operations.

 

Receiving Change Notifications from an SAP Back End System

This tutorial demonstrates how to use a DCN-generating ABAP service to sends data change notifications (DCN) from SAP back-end system to the SMP Server, and how to enable server initiated synchronization in the client application (a.k.a. targeted change notifications or TCN) to receive notifications.
